Neural Network-Guided Smart Trap for Selective Monitoring of Nocturnal Pest Insects in Agriculture
Insect pests remain a major threat to agricultural productivity, particularly in open-field cropping systems where conventional monitoring methods are labor-intensive and lack scalability.
